Brick wall demolition services involve the careful removal of existing brick structures, whether they are part of a building’s exterior, interior walls, or decorative features.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to dismantle brick walls safely and efficiently, minimizing damage to surrounding areas. This process often includes preparing the site, supporting remaining structures if necessary, and managing debris removal to leave the space clean and ready for the next phase of construction or renovation. The overview below groups typical Brick Wall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Brighton,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or brick wall demolitions,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ering partial removals or small sections of wall. Larger projects may exceed this, depending on complexity.
Medium-Scale Projects - Demolishing entire walls or sections in residential properties often costs between $1,000 and $3,000. These jobs are common and usually involve more extensive work requiring specialized equipment.
Large or Complex Projects - For larger or more intricate demolitions, costs can range from $3,500 up to $8,000 or more. Fewer projects reach into this tier, typically involving structural considerations or multiple walls.
Full Replacement or Heavy Demolition - Complete removal and replacement of brick walls can cost $8,000 and above, with larger, more complex projects reaching $15,000+. Such jobs are less frequent and usually involve significant planning and coordination.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
